Certificate in Computer Technology
The Certificate in Computer Technology is a foundational programme that introduces students to computer technology principles, hardware systems and practical IT skills. Offered at Pioneer International University and Jaramogi Oginga Odinga University of Science and Technology, the programme prepares learners for entry-level technical roles in the ICT sector.
Students develop competencies in computer hardware, software applications, networking basics, web technologies and IT support. The curriculum combines technical knowledge with practical laboratory work, enabling graduates to support computer technology operations in various organisational settings.
Kenya's ICT sector continues to expand with increasing adoption of computer systems in businesses, schools, government and healthcare. Organisations require personnel with computer technology skills to support IT infrastructure, maintain systems and provide technical assistance.
Teaching is delivered through classroom instruction, laboratory sessions and project-based assignments. Students work with computer hardware, networking equipment and software applications to develop practical technical competencies.
Graduates typically find employment as IT support assistants, computer technicians, network assistants or technical support officers. Many proceed to pursue diploma or degree-level qualifications in computer technology, IT or computer engineering.
The programme is ideal for KCSE graduates with an interest in computer technology who wish to enter the IT field with foundational technical skills.

A day as a student
A typical day begins with a lecture on computer hardware or networking concepts, followed by a laboratory session configuring network equipment or troubleshooting computer systems. Afternoons involve project work or practical IT support exercises.

Where graduates go
4 rolesIT Support Assistant
Moderate demandKsh 22,000 to Ksh 48,000
Provides technical support to computer users in organisations.
Computer Technician
Moderate demandKsh 20,000 to Ksh 45,000
Assembles, maintains and repairs computer systems and peripherals.
Network Assistant
Moderate demandKsh 25,000 to Ksh 50,000
Supports network installation, configuration and maintenance.
Technical Support Officer
Moderate demandKsh 22,000 to Ksh 46,000
Handles technical queries and resolves IT issues for users.
